PRIVATE VISIT OF THE MOLINELLO CELLAR + TASTING 3 WINES + LIGHT
LUNCH
The service includes a private visit and the exclusive use of a tasting room inside the bike museum.Introduction to the vineyards and private visit to the cellar with explanation of the entire wine production cycle (harvesting, fermentation, aging, packaging, storage The visit ends with a tasting in a private room of 3 wines (Rosso di Montalcino DOC, Sant’Antimo DOC, Brunello di Montalcino DOCG) accompanied with bread and extra virgin olive oil of our production.
Light lunch: platter of Tuscan cured meats and Pecorino di Pienza cheeses, bruschetta with oil and tomato bruschetta, salty flatbread and focaccia with raisins, chickpea / legume salad.

Simone Biasci is an EX PROFESSIONAL CYCLIST born on 04-06-1970.
He began his career in the Giovanissimi in ’77 with an incredible record of 115 wins out of 150 races. Over the years from 84 to 88 he was repeatedly Champion of Tuscan Allievi and Juniors on the track and team time trial and Italian on the road. He participated in the World Championships in Bergamo and the Road World Championships in Odense in Denmark.
Between ’89 and ’92 in the Under 23 category he achieved 16 prestigious victories and wore the Italian jersey around the regions.
In ’92 he made his professional debut with the Mercatone Uno jersey, obtaining 7 victories, including a stage victory at the Vuelta in ’94.
In 1998 he started doing amateur Granfondo races, in which he achieved many successes, becoming a promoter in Italy of these mass events.
In February 2006 he concluded his career at the UCI Tour of Cuba on the International calendar with a stage victory.
EXCURSION ON GRAVEL BIKE + LIGHT LUNCH AT THE FRANTOIO
The route is very suggestive as starting from the sea of the Etruscan Coast and pedaling in the pine forest of the Tombolo nature reserve it is possible to visit famous and historical villages of this area such as Bolgheri and Casale Marittimo and immerse yourself in one of the most important reserves of the Toscana Macchia della Magona with its panoramic points on the coast where it is possible to admire the whole coast with the islands of the Tuscan archipelago.The gourmet stop at the Frantoio will make the whole tour very pleasant.
